Pharmacy Senior Assistant Technical Officer - Procurement and Homecare

Band 3

Trosolwg o'r swydd

Due to expansion of our pharmacy homecare service we are looking for a Band 3 Senior Pharmacy Assistant to join our pharmacy procurement and homecare team. 

An enthusiastic, reliable and conscientious individual  is required to support the Pharmacy procurement office & homecare services. 

Experience procurement/ homecare / invoice processing or data entry is essential. 

You will be expected to have or be willing to study for an NVQ level 2 in Pharmacy or similar qualification

NHS or Pharmacy experience is desirable but not essential as training will be provided. 

37.5 HOURS PER WEEK THERE IS ALSO A REQUIREMENT TO WORK ON A ROTA BASIS TO PROVIDE AN EXTENDED SERVICE AT LATE NIGHTS, WEEKENDS AND BANK HOLIDAYS.

Prif ddyletswyddau'r swydd

Assist with the leadership and day to day running of the pharmacy procurement office

To manage homecare prescriptions, liaising with clinical teams and homecare providers to ensure patients receive their medications in a timely manner.

To produce patient specific orders again patient prescriptions.

To process patient specific invoices for payment in a timely manner, dealing with any queries and discrepancies in a timely manner.

To be responsible for the day to day ordering of stock, chasing out standing orders and managing and sourcing of stock

To be responsible for the payment of invoices/credits on the pharmacy computer system.

To maintain the pharmacy computer system ensuring that drug contract prices are updated as required.

The post holder will also support the pharmacy stores with Goods receipt and picking and packing as required.
